FIGURE 23.  Main Barracks and Waterfront Area.  August 28, 1917.
                       Note:  This photograph shows the development the western waterfront as a tightly packed community of
                            buildings in and round the Main Barracks (Building 11, 1900 - 1960). The Main Barracks can be
                            identified by it's "U-shaped" structure and domed roof.  The east wing, center section, and domed
                            roof can easily be seen in this photograph.  The Power House (Building 14, 1907 - 193 7) provided
                            steam to the Main Barracks.  The Army Store House was taken over by the Navy in  1953 and
                                         subsequently numbered Building 266 (1891- 1961).
